What your embroidered design will look like

Textured and dimensional.
Because your logo is sewn rather than printed, the thickness of the thread gives it a raised, tactile quality you can actually feel.

Premium and durable.
Embroidery is one of the most long-lasting decoration methods available. It won't crack, peel, or fade with normal washing and wear.

Rich, vivid color.
Thread colors stay true over time, and the sheen of the stitching adds a depth that flat prints can't reproduce.

Best for logos and text.
Embroidery shines with clean, bold designs — logos, monograms, lettering, and crests come out beautifully.
A few things to know before you order
Embroidery is a craft as much as it is a process, and getting the best possible result on fabric sometimes means making small, expert adjustments to your design. Here's what to expect — none of it is cause for concern, and we'll always show you a proof before anything is produced.
We may refine your design for stitching.
Very fine details, thin lines, and small text don't always translate cleanly into thread. When that happens, we'll simplify intricate elements or slightly resize and reposition text so your logo looks crisp and clean once it's stitched — not muddy or crowded. These are minor adjustments, and you'll see exactly how they look in your proof.

Thread colors are matched, not exact.
Since we have a limited number of thread colors, we may not be able to match your design or logo colors exactly. We'll match your design to the closest available thread colors. Embroidered designs support up to 8 thread colors per design.

Larger designs may carry a small surcharge.
There's no hard limit on how detailed your design can be, but designs with very high stitch counts take more time and thread to produce, so a small surcharge may apply. This is rare — most logos and designs never come close to that range — but if yours does, we'll let you know before anything is produced, and you'll always see it in your proof first.

Each piece is individually made.
Because every garment is hand-loaded onto our machines by our team, slight natural variation in placement can occur from piece to piece, and some fabrics may show minor stitching texture or pull. This is normal for embroidered apparel and is part of what makes each item individually crafted rather than mass-produced.
